로그
ThingWorx 로그는 정보를 기록하고, 실행 중인 작업을 표시하고, 오류를 나열합니다. 일부 로그는 Composer의 모니터링 > [로그 이름 선택] 아래에서 사용할 수 있으며 일부 로그는 ThingworxStorage/logs에서만 사용할 수 있습니다. 로그 수준은 로그에 표시되는 세부 단위를 결정합니다. 모니터링 > [로그 이름 선택] > 구성 아래에서 각 Composer 로그에 대한 로그 수준을 설정할 수 있습니다. 로그는 서버의 /ThingworxStorage/logs에 별도 파일로 보관됩니다.
* 
로그 크기를 모니터링하고 파일을 먼저 백업하고 삭제하여 정기적으로 제거합니다.
Composer 로그
Composer 내 로그의 경우 타임스탬프, 로그 수준, 사용자 등을 기준으로 로그 데이터를 필터링할 수 있습니다. 표시할 행 수를 제한할 수도 있습니다. 특정 로그에 기록되는 내용은 시스템 속성 편집기에 구성된 설정에 의해 결정됩니다.
로그 이름
설명
응용 프로그램 로그
응용 프로그램 로그에는 ThingWorx가 작동하는 동안 기록한 모든 메시지가 포함됩니다. 설정에 따라 이 로그는 오류만 표시하거나 플랫폼의 모든 실행을 표시할 수 있습니다.
통신 로그
통신 로그에는 ThingWorx와의 모든 통신 활동이 포함됩니다.
구성 로그
구성 로그에는 ThingWorx 응용 프로그램이 ThingWorx에서 수행된 모든 만들기, 수정 및 삭제에 대해 생성하는 모든 메시지가 포함됩니다. 예를 들어, 사물 또는 매쉬업이 작성, 수정 또는 삭제된 경우 해당 정보는 구성 로그에 포함됩니다.
* 
현재 롤백에는 사용할 수 없습니다.
스크립트 로그
스크립트 로그에는 JavaScript 서비스를 실행하는 동안 ThingWorx 응용 프로그램이 생성하는 모든 메시지가 포함됩니다. logger.warn(또는 logger.info, logger.trace, logger.debug, logger.error)을 사용할 수 있습니다. 기본적으로 로그에 경고 및 오류가 표시되므로 실행 중인 서비스에서 이러한 정보를 로그할 때 .warn 함수를 사용하는 것이 좋습니다. 일반적으로 ThingWorx는 서비스를 실행하는 동안 발생한 오류만 이 로그에 게시합니다.
* 
기본적으로 ThingWorx Platform의 스크립트 제한 시간 설정은 30초입니다. 스크립트가 이보다 길게 실행되면 Platform에서 실행을 종료합니다. ThingWorx 관리자는 platform-settings.json 구성 파일의 Basic Settings섹션에서 스크립트 제한 시간을 구성할 수 있습니다. platform-settings.json 구성 세부 정보를 참조하십시오.
보안 로그
보안 로그에는 ThingWorx 응용 프로그램이 사용자와 관련하여 생성하는 모든 메시지가 포함됩니다. 이 정보에는 로그 수준에 따라 로그인 데이터 및 페이지 요청이 포함될 수 있습니다.
기타 로그
다음 로그는 Composer에서 표시되지 않으며 ThingworxStorage/logs의 서버에서만 사용할 수 있습니다.
로그 이름
설명
인증 로그
인증 로그는 인증 로그인 정보를 포함하며 ThingworxStorage/logs에 있는 Auth.log 파일에서만 사용할 수 있습니다.
데이터베이스 로그
데이터베이스 로그에는 데이터베이스 활동과 관련된 모든 메시지가 포함되어 있습니다. 이 DatabaseLog.log 파일은 ThingworxStorage/logs에서만 사용할 수 있습니다.
스크립트 오류 로그
스크립트 오류 로그에는 플랫폼에서 생성된 스크립트에 대한 스택 추적이 포함되어 있으며 이 로그는 ThingworxStorage/logs에 있는 ScriptErrorLog.log 파일에서만 사용할 수 있습니다.
AkkaCommunicationLog.log
AkkaCommunicationLog.log는 HA 환경과 단일 환경 모두에 적합합니다. 모든 Akka 메시지가 여기에 기록됩니다. 파일은 ThingworxStorage/logs에 있습니다.
도움이 되셨나요?